St. Nicholas Day

How I loved St. Nicholas day when our children were little. They always put their shoes outside their bedroom doors and we put in a few gold covered chocolates and maybe a tangerine or a small toy. It wasn't a mini Christmas, just a reminder of the great saint who loved the poor. We liked to tell the story of St. Nicholas providing dowries for poor women in his village who otherwise couldn't marry. (Some customs are well gone!)

What will I do for the poor this Advent season in memory of St. Nicholas? The food pantry at the parish comes to mind and the Giving Tree in the Church vestibule filled with wish-list items -- so many opportunities to share this time of year -- and they make the light of Advent shine brighter.
